JerusalemMa'an - Today, Tuesday, the occupation authorities deported the freed prisoner Samer Mutab from the city of Jerusalem for 5 days. Today, prisoner Moataeb was released after completing his 23-year sentence, and was transferred directly to the 'Interrogation Room 4' center in West Jerusalem. After being detained until the afternoon, he was released on condition that he be deported outside the city of Jerusalem. The prisoner requested to go to Bab al-Rahma Cemetery to visit his parents' graves, as his mother died a month and a half ago and his father died 12 years ago. However, the intelligence refused his request and insisted that he go directly outside Jerusalem. SourceMaan News Agency
